Grilled Cilantro Lime Shrimp is a vibrant and flavorful dish that brings the taste of summer to your table, making it ideal for both casual weeknight dinners and festive gatherings. This recipe combines succulent shrimp marinated in zesty lime juice, fresh cilantro, and aromatic spices, creating a mouthwatering experience that is both quick to prepare and satisfying. In just minutes, you can have tender, grilled shrimp ready to serve as an appetizer, over a bed of rice, or tucked into tacos. With its delightful citrus notes and a hint of spice, this dish is sure to impress your family and friends.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ound shrimp (peeled and deveined)
  • 2 tablespoons honey
  • 1 tablespoon vegetable oil
  • 1 medium lime (juiced)
  • 3 cloves garlic (minced)
  • 2 teaspoons chili powder
  • ½ teaspoon cumin powder
  • ½ teaspoon paprika
  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 teaspoon cayenne pepper
  • 2 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ro

Instructions

  1. In a mixing bowl, whisk together honey, vegetable oil, lime juice, garlic, chili powder, cumin, paprika, salt, cayenne pepper, and cilantro.
  2. Add the shrimp to the marinade and toss until coated. Marinate for at least 10 minutes.
  3. Preheat the grill over medium-high heat. Soak wooden skewers in water if using.
  4. Thread shrimp onto skewers with space in between each piece.
  5. Grill shrimp for about 2 minutes on each side until they turn pink and opaque.
  6. Serve immediately with fresh lime wedges and avocado.
